What is Drain Lining and Relining? The No-Dig Solution

Drain lining, often called drain relining or Cured-In-Place-Pipe (CIPP), is a revolutionary method for repairing damaged pipes without any digging. Instead of excavating your property, we create a brand new, structural pipe directly inside the old one.

This powerful relining technique completely seals cracks, fractures, and holes, stops leaks, and creates a formidable, joint-free barrier against tree root intrusion. By choosing a trenchless repair, you avoid the immense cost, mess, and stress of traditional dig-and-replace methods, making it the preferred modern solution.

Our Proven Drain Lining and Relining Process

A flawless finish requires a meticulous process. Our specialist technicians ensure every drain relining installation meets the highest industry standards.

Step 1: Camera Inspection & High-Pressure Cleaning

The process always starts with a CCTV drain survey to diagnose the problem and confirm the pipe is suitable for lining. The drain is then cleaned with high-pressure jets and, if needed, robotic cutters to prepare the surface.

Step 2: Liner Preparation & Resin Impregnation

A high-quality felt or fibreglass liner is cut to size. It is then carefully impregnated with a specialised epoxy resin, ensuring complete saturation for a perfect relining bond.

Step 3: Liner Inversion & Installation

The saturated liner is fed into the damaged pipe using an inversion drum and controlled air pressure. This allows the liner to navigate bends smoothly and fit snugly against the host pipe’s walls.

Step 4: Curing The New Pipe

The liner is inflated and the resin is cured using either ambient temperatures, hot water, or advanced UV light. This hardens the relining material into a solid, structural new pipe.

Step 5: Final Inspection and Handover

Branch connections are reopened using robotic cutters, and a final camera inspection is performed to inspect the finished lining. We provide you with this footage as proof of a job well done.

Problems Solved by Drain Lining and Relining

CIPP technology is a versatile solution for a wide range of common drainage problems.

  • Tree Root Intrusion: The tough, jointless finish of a relined pipe makes it impossible for roots to penetrate, offering a permanent solution.

  • Cracks, Fractures & Leaks: A lined pipe seals all defects, preventing water from escaping and damaging the surrounding ground (exfiltration) and stopping groundwater from entering the system (infiltration).

  • Displaced & Open Joints: Drain lining creates a smooth, continuous pipe that eliminates the lips and gaps on old joints which cause waste to snag and build up.

  • Structural Weakness: The finished relined pipe is an independent, corrosion-proof structure that restores and enhances the integrity of your drainage system for decades.

Frequently Asked Questions About Pipe Lining & Relining

What’s the difference between drain lining and drain relining?

There is no difference. Drain lining, drain relining, and CIPP all refer to the same trenchless process of creating a new pipe inside an old one. The terms are used interchangeably in the industry.

Will drain lining reduce my pipe’s diameter?

The liner is very thin. Any minimal reduction in diameter is more than compensated for by the much smoother surface, which often improves flow capacity.

Is drain relining cheaper than excavation?

Yes, in almost every case. When you factor in the total cost of digging, labour, and full reinstatement of surfaces like driveways or patios, relining is the more cost-effective choice.

How long does a drain lining installation last?

Our CIPP installations have a design life of 50 years or more, making it a permanent structural repair.

How do I know if my drain can be lined?

A drain inspection is required to assess the pipe. Lining is suitable for most defects but cannot fix a completely collapsed drain. Our engineers in London and Hertfordshire can provide an expert, honest assessment.
